Just weeks after losing their Malibu home in the Los Angeles-area fires, Milo Ventimiglia and Jarah Mariano welcomed their first child, daughter Ke’ala Coral Ventimiglia, born on Jan. 23. Mariano shared a post on Instagram expressing gratitude for their safety, support from family and the LA community, and the birth of their baby amidst the chaos. They had evacuated from the Palisades Fire in January, losing both their current home and their new home under construction. Ventimiglia, known for his role in “This Is Us,” watched his home go up in flames on security cameras. Despite the loss, the couple remained grateful for the safety of their family and the support received during such a challenging time. Mariano also reflected on the practice evacuation they had experienced just weeks prior during the Franklin Fire. The couple announced their pregnancy in September 2024 and have been overwhelmed with love and generosity from those around them. Ventimiglia emphasized the importance of his wife, baby, and dog during this difficult time, while also recognizing the importance of friends, family, and community support. Despite the loss of their home, they remain resilient and grateful for the love and generosity shown to them.
